In a significant expansion of its global footprint, Japanese diversified chemical company Asahi Kasei has announced its first license agreement in China for Acetolyte, a proprietary acetonitrile-containing electrolyte. This landmark deal grants HighChem Shanghai a non-exclusive license to manufacture and distribute the advanced material to battery producers across the Chinese market.

The agreement marks a crucial step for Asahi Kasei in penetrating one of the world’s most dynamic and fastest-growing markets for electric vehicles (EVs) and energy storage solutions. By partnering with HighChem Shanghai, a key affiliate of the HighChem group with a strong trading focus in China, Asahi Kasei aims to leverage established customer networks and deep industry insights.

Enhancing Lithium-Ion Battery Performance with Acetolyte

Acetolyte represents a significant advancement in battery electrolyte technology, engineered to address some of the most persistent challenges faced by current lithium-ion cells. Its core strength lies in its high ionic conductivity, a property that directly translates into superior battery performance under demanding conditions.

Specifically, Asahi Kasei highlights Acetolyte’s ability to markedly increase battery power output in low-temperature environments. This is a critical factor for EVs operating in colder climates, where conventional batteries often experience diminished range and performance. Simultaneously, the electrolyte significantly improves durability at high temperatures, a common issue that can degrade battery life and safety over time.

The technological advantages of Acetolyte extend beyond performance to economic benefits. By enabling the development of smaller battery packs with higher energy density, the electrolyte contributes to reducing overall manufacturing costs. This dual advantage of improved performance and cost efficiency makes Acetolyte a compelling solution for the evolving demands of the EV and energy storage sectors.

Asahi Kasei’s Global Licensing Strategy Unfolds

This latest agreement in China is not an isolated event but a key component of Asahi Kasei’s broader global strategy. The company has been systematically expanding its Acetolyte business through licensing partnerships, with previous successes already recorded in Europe.

The company’s strategic vision, detailed in a medium-term plan announced in April 2025, centers on what it terms ‘Technology-value Business Creation’. This innovative approach emphasizes monetizing Asahi Kasei’s extensive portfolio of patents, know-how, data, and algorithms through licensing models, rather than solely relying on in-house manufacturing.

The ambitious plan sets clear targets: Asahi Kasei aims to finalize at least 10 new license agreements across fiscal years 2025 to 2027. Furthermore, the company projects a cumulative profit contribution of ¥10 billion or more from these licensing initiatives by approximately 2030, underscoring its commitment to this asset-light, high-value strategy.

Osamu Matsuzaki, Senior Executive Officer of Asahi Kasei and Head of Corporate R&D, reflected on the progress. “We have steadily expanded the Acetolyte business through licensing partnerships in Europe. This first license agreement in China represents a significant advance in the global extension of our technology,” Matsuzaki affirmed, highlighting the strategic importance of the Chinese market in their international expansion.

Has Acetolyte been licensed in other regions?

Yes, Asahi Kasei has already licensed Acetolyte in Europe. The company mentions a previous commercialization of an LFP (lithium iron phosphate) cell built on Acetolyte by EAS Batteries in Europe, demonstrating its commitment to global expansion through strategic licensing partnerships.
